Timing and Season Considerations
Timing your trip to Isla Mujeres can greatly affect your experience. The peak season is typically from December to April, when the weather is pleasant but crowds are at their highest. If you prefer a quieter experience, consider visiting during the shoulder months of May and November. During the summer, expect hotter temperatures and potentially more sargassum on the beaches. Tours may also vary in availability depending on the season, with some running less frequently in off-peak months. Always check for any seasonal promotions or discounts that may apply.

Common Upsells and Tipping Expectations
Many tours include upsells that can enhance your experience but may also increase costs. Look out for options like premium drinks, extra snorkelling gear, or beach club access, which are often offered at an additional charge. Tipping is generally expected on tours, especially if service has been exceptional. A standard tip is around 10-15% of the tour price, but this can vary. Always check if gratuity is included in the price or if it is customary to tip your guides and crew.

Questions travellers ask
What is the best time of year to visit Isla Mujeres?
The best time to visit Isla Mujeres is from December to April when the weather is pleasant and dry. However, visiting during the shoulder months can provide a quieter experience with fewer crowds.
Are meals included in the tour price?
Most tours include lunch and drinks, but it's essential to check the specifics for each tour. Some may offer additional meal options for an extra fee.
How do I get to Isla Mujeres?
Most tours offer hotel pickup in Cancun, making it easy to reach the marina. Alternatively, you can take public transport to the marina if you prefer to travel independently.
What should I bring on the tour?
Bring sunscreen, swimwear, a towel, and cash for tips or additional purchases. A waterproof camera can also enhance your experience.
Is tipping expected on these tours?
Yes, tipping is generally expected on tours, especially if the service is good. A tip of 10-15% of the tour price is customary.
Are there any age restrictions for the tours?
Most tours are suitable for all ages, but some activities, like snorkelling, may have age or health restrictions. Always check the tour details before booking.
What happens if the weather is bad?
Tours may be rescheduled or cancelled due to severe weather conditions. Always check the cancellation policy and stay in touch with your tour operator for updates.
Can I book a private tour?
Many operators offer private tours for groups. This option may come at a higher cost but provides a more tailored experience.
